In Washington, officials from the United States, Japan, and South Korea are preparing for trilateral talks regarding the latest diplomatic efforts aimed at ending the confrontation arising from North Korea's nuclear ambitions. James Kelly, the principal US policy official for East Asia, will represent Washington in these negotiations. On Wednesday, Secretary of State Colin Powell stated that he believes Pyongyang will eventually abandon its nuclear weapons program, and when this happens, the situation for the North Korean people will improve. North Korea has proposed to halt its nuclear program in exchange for concessions, including the lifting of US sanctions.
